CSUN Men’s Volleyball Achieves Victory and Player Milestones With Impressive Performances

The 16th-ranked CSUN men's volleyball team secured their eighth win of the season and second victory in their ongoing seven-match homestand by sweeping a non-conference match against Hope International. Junior Lorenzo Bertozzi notably achieved a career-high of 14 kills, hitting .462 on 26 swings, while senior Kyle Hobus made eight kills with just one error, hitting .700. Senior Griffin Walters contributed seven kills, three digs, and two blocks in the Matadors' 25-19, 25-18, 25-18 victory. The team hit an impressive .453 (41-7-75) collectively, with setter Donovan Constable providing 32 assists. Additionally, the Matadors secured a 5-0 advantage in team blocks and posted six aces, two of which were from senior Jano Tello. Senior libero Taylan Cook led with four digs, although CSUN was out-dug by the visitors 22-14.
